Evaluation of imaging appearances and differential diagnosis of spinal osteoid osteoma and osteoblastoma |

Abstract Objective: To evaluate imaging characters of spinal osteoid osteoma and osteoblastoma and improve awareness of these tumors. Methods: Retrospectively analyze CT and MRI appearances of 40 patients with osteoid osteoma and osteoblastoma in spine confirmed by surgical operation and pathological diagnosis. All the patients were divided into two groups according to tumor diameter, and the comparation of imaging features was performed. Results: The diameter of tumors were less than 2 cm in 28 cases and 12 tumors were with diameter more than 2 cm. Twenty-six tumors were located in cervical spine, 5 in thoracic spine, 8 in lumbar spine and 1 in sacrum. Twenty-five tumors were located in vertebral accessory, 11 in vertebral body, 3 cases in lateral mass of C1 and 1 involved both vertebral body and accessory. Ossification of tumor nidus was seen in 35 tumors with 33 cases adjacent bone sclerosis and 30 sclerosis rim formation. Five cases were shown as lytic bone destruction. Fluid-fluid levels were seen in five cases. There was statistic difference in bone sclerosis and sclerosis rim between two groups. Conclusions: Spinal osteoid osteoma and osteoblastoma mainly were located in cervical spine and most of them in spinal face joints. Bone sclerosis and sclerosis rim made some sense in identifying these tumors. The diameter was one of diagnostic index.
